Master of AccountingApplication & Requirements
Admission Requirements
- Hold a four-year Accounting Bachelor’s degree or equivalent (including 3 credits in Business Law) from an accredited college or university.
- Be in good standing with all previously-attended colleges and universities.
- Have a minimum upper division grade point average (GPA) of 3.0. Upper division courses are courses offered at the junior level or higher.
GMAT Requirement
A minimum score of 500 on the Graduate Management Admission Test (GMAT) is required to show high promise of success in graduate studies.
The GMAT requirement will be waived if the student has a:
- graduate business degree from an AACSB accredited university or;
- passed all parts of the CPA exam or;
- obtained an undergraduate accounting or business administration degree from an AACSB school with an upper division GPA of at least 3.25 in their upper-level undergraduate coursework.
TOEFL or IELTS
Applicants who hold an undergraduate or graduate degree from non-English speaking countries must demonstrate English proficiency by taking either:
- Duolingo (minimum score is 110)
- TOEFL (minimum scores are: 550 paper-based, 213 computer-based, and 80 internet-based)
- IELTS (minimum score is 6.5)
Test scores are considered official when sent by the testing center directly to our school. When requesting the official scores, please refer to the Florida International University Institution code 5206.

Application Process (All Applicants)
- Complete the online application.
- There is a non-refundable application fee of US $30.00.
You may submit this, even if you haven’t yet taken the GMAT or TOEFL.
Submit all materials to:
FIU - Master of AccountingChapman Graduate School of Business
Florida International University
11200 SW 8th Street, CBC 200
Miami, Florida 33199
- Official transcripts: request transcripts from all previously attended colleges and/or universities, in a sealed envelope. If your official transcript is not in English, you must submit two original transcripts from your university. The first set of transcripts must remain in the sealed envelope. The second set of transcripts should be sent to an official translation agency for translation.
- Official proof of degree: a copy of the original diploma is required if the degree is not posted on the official transcript. (If you are an FIU bachelor’s or master’s degree graduate, there is no need to have additional transcripts sent.)
